Air Fryer Chicken Tenders
Chicken tenders made in the air fryer are always a winner at my place. These little beauties are crispy, golden, and start with lean chicken breast. Roll them in whole grain breadcrumbs, and you’re sneaking in some extra goodness without them even noticing.
Ingredient | Amount |
---|---|
Chicken breast | 1 pound |
Whole grain breadcrumbs | 1 cup |
Eggs | 2 |
Seasonings (like paprika, garlic powder) | Whatever you like |
How to Make Them:
- Slice up the chicken into finger-friendly strips.
- Dunk each chunk in beaten eggs, then roll in breadcrumbs and your favorite spices.
- Toss them in the air fryer and cook at 400°F for 10-12 minutes, giving ’em a flip halfway.
Sweet Potato Fries with a Twist
Sweet potato fries are a sneaky way to get some veggies into the mix. They’re sweet, crispy, and honestly way too easy to whip up.
Ingredient | Amount |
---|---|
Sweet potatoes | 2 big ones |
Olive oil | 2 tbsp |
Salt and pepper | A sprinkle |
Optional spices (like cinnamon) | Your call |
How to Do It:
- Cut your sweet potatoes into skinny fries.
- Mix with olive oil and season just how you like it.
- Air fry at 380°F for 15-20 minutes, shaking things up at halftime.
Crispy Veggie Nuggets
For people looking to skip the chicken, these veggie nuggets got your back. They’re chock-full of veggies but still manage to snatch the kid approval.
Ingredient | Amount |
---|---|
Mixed veggies (think broccoli, carrots) | 2 cups |
Breadcrumbs | 1 cup |
Cheese (if you want) | 1/2 cup |
Eggs | 2 |
How to Jive:
- Steam the veggies until soft, then chop them up real tiny.
- Mix with breadcrumbs, cheese, and eggs.
- Shape into nuggets and air fry at 375°F for about 12-15 minutes.
Homemade Baked Apple Chips
For a sweet nosh, baked apple chips are my go-to. A healthier switch from regular chips, and easy peasy to make.
Ingredient | Amount |
---|---|
Apples | 2 big ones |
Cinnamon | 1 tsp |
How It’s Done:
- Slice those apples super thin.
- Give them a dusting of cinnamon.
- Air fry at 300°F for 15-20 minutes, flipping in the middle.
Mini Pizzas with a Healthy Spin
Mini pizzas are a crowd pleaser—and twist them up with whole wheat tortillas and fresh goodies for a healthier bite.
Ingredient | Amount |
---|---|
Whole wheat tortillas | 4 |
Tomato sauce | 1 cup |
Cheese | 1 cup |
Favorite toppings (veggies, lean meats) | As you like |
How to Build:
- Schmear tomato sauce over each tortilla.
- Sprinkle with cheese and toss on your toppings.
- Air fry at 375°F for about 8-10 minutes, until that cheese is gooey and golden.
